I wonder if the lock was installed properly.

My husband once installed an ANSI grade 2 lock for his aunt. He didn't use the right screws on the strike plate. A drill is needed and he didn't have one on hand. It got kicked down by burglars easily (no one was home luckily).

If they followed the manufacturer's installation instructions then they have a case. Otherwise, probably not.


There is a pretty high chance it wasn't installed properly. People really suck at reading manuals and doing things correctly.
